Achievements of ongoing project

The project enhanced the resolution of the geological time scale for the Homerian (Silurian), Pragian and Emsian-Eifelian (Devonian).

Furthermore, they also improved the understanding of various major events, with a focus on the Ordovician-Silurian boundary, the Mulde (Silurian) event and the Kacak (Devonian) event.

IGCP 652 Reading geologic time in Paleozoic sedimentary rocks

Future of Global Change

An integrated study on Anthropocene records in the worldNowadays,scientists question that we live in an ‘anthropogenic age’, during which human activities have exceeded natural forces in altering Earth System unprecedently, persistently and pervasively.

However, there are still many different opinions on the starting time, primary signal and well-studied Global Stratotype Section and Point (GSSP) of Anthropocene, and even whether it is necessary to define such epoch. Furthermore, the term “Antheropocene” has been already widely used in various geo-context with quite different meaning. It is urgent that an Anthropocene GSSP candidate should be identified which can unambiguously represent specific time intervals, based upon solid geological evidence bearing significant Earth system perturbation signal of global reach.

Future of Global Change

An integrated study on Anthropocene records in the worldThis proposed future project intends to bring together all the information gathered on Anthropocene and Holocene geological evidence, as well as the drivers behind (including dominant political/economic drivers, enormous impact of human-driven species invasions, etc.) , and to provide a forum to bring together international scholars to compare their GSSP studies in detail.

We could use insights from geology of the Anthropocene to anticipate planetary trajectories. The insights from geological descriptions could be used to understand the conditions of a hot house earth where the planet is pushed above certain thresholds. Beyond the research output, an Anthropocene forum generated that can serve the wider community as well – in education, in tourism, and hopefully will arouse public awareness for facing the challenge of global climatic environmental change.

Achievements of active project

The project focuses on the understanding of the onset of the Ordovician radiation, attempts to answer a main question: what is and what triggered the Ordovician biodiversification?

IGCP 653 The onset of the Great Ordovician Biodiversification Event

This question has been discussed in the year 2018. A major achievement is the first publication of a special issue(Lethaia) on

the Great Ordovician Biodiversification Event (GOBE). 92 papers acknowledging IGCP653 were published.
